Einzelnen Beitrag anzeigen

Benutzerbild von stahli
stahli

Registriert seit: 26. Nov 2003
Ort: Halle/Saale
4.336 Beiträge
 
Delphi 11 Alexandria
 
#15

AW: Überprüfen ob ein Objekt existiert aber wie?

  Alt 8. Jun 2013, 09:23
Schreib nochmal, was Du genau tun willst.

Die Klasse ist ja nur der Bauplan(Beschreibung) eines Objektes. Das Objekt muss dann noch erzeugt und einer Variablen zugewiesen werden.
Auto := TAuto.Create(Besitzer); Dabei wird der Constructor ausgeführt, der ja ansonsten einfach eine Methode ist.
Dann kannst Du mit dem Auto arbeiten (fahren ).

Ob die Variable Auto vorher nil ist oder irgendwelche zufälligen Daten darin stehen hängt davon ab, wo sie deklariert ist.
Am sichersten einfach mal als erstes Auto := nil; zuweisen, sofern das Objekt nicht ohnehin gleich richtig erzeugt wird.
Stahli
http://www.StahliSoft.de
---
"Jetzt muss ich seh´n, dass ich kein Denkfehler mach...!?" Dittsche (2004)
  Mit Zitat antworten Zitat